NZAC vs URTH: Comparing Expense Ratios and Yields

The State Street SPDR MSCI ACWI Climate Paris Aligned ETF (NASDAQ:NZAC) charges an expense ratio of 0.12% and has a dividend yield of 2.06%. In contrast, the iShares MSCI World ETF (NYSEMKT:URTH) has a higher expense ratio of 0.24% and a lower yield of 1.40%. Over the last five years, URTH has delivered higher returns and a smaller maximum drawdown compared to NZAC. This comparison highlights the balance between cost and performance, crucial for investors choosing between funds.

iShares IXUS ETF Tops SPDR NZAC ETF with 1-Year Return of 31.70%

The iShares Core MSCI Total International Stock ETF (IXUS) reported a 1-year return of 31.70% as of May 1, 2026, outperforming the State Street SPDR MSCI ACWI Climate Paris Aligned ETF (NZAC), which recorded a return of 25.22%. IXUS features a lower expense ratio of 0.07% compared to NZAC's 0.12% and offers a higher dividend yield of 2.94%, exceeding NZAC's 1.82% by 1.12 percentage points. With over $56.1 billion in assets under management, IXUS holds about 4,160 stocks while NZAC is concentrated with approximately 672 holdings. This performance data highlights the comparative advantages of IXUS for long-term and income-seeking investors.
